Job Summary
The Registered Nurse (RN) is responsible for protecting, promoting, and optimizing health and abilities, preventing illness and injury, and alleviating suffering through diagnosis, treatment, and advocacy. The RN ensures compliance with nursing standards and professional development according to the New York State Nurse Practice Act and relevant nursing codes of ethics and standards. The role promotes a caring, patient-centered environment.
Key Responsibilities
- Assess, plan, delegate, coordinate, implement, and evaluate nursing care for a group of patients, serving as primary or accountable nurse as assigned.
- Educate patients and families on health promotion and disease management.
- Administer medications safely with knowledge of pharmacology.
- Participate in resource management including staffing, time, supplies, and services.
- Comply with nursing practice standards and regulatory requirements.
- Support Nursing Shared Governance Model through unit council participation, improvement initiatives, and peer review.
- Engage in professional development and complete mandatory education.
- Integrate nursing research and evidence-based practice.
- Provide a supportive learning environment for new staff and students.
Required Qualifications
- Valid Registered Nurse (RN) license in New York State.
- Minimum of 2 years of Intensive Care Unit (ICU) nursing experience, including experience within the last year.
- Basic Life Support (BLS) certification issued by the American Heart Association or American Red Cross.
- Advanced Cardiovascular Life Support (ACLS) certification.
-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) certification.
- Associate of Science in Nursing (ASN) or Associate Degree in Nursing (ADN).
- Experience with Epic electronic health record system.
Preferred Qualifications
- Bachelor of Science in Nursing (BSN).
- Previous clinical nursing experience in acute care or ambulatory settings.
- Professional certification in a related nursing specialty.
- Additional relevant certifications such as TNCC as required by the assigned unit.
Work Schedule
- Night shift
- 12-hour shifts
- 36 hours per week
